HalfTangible7/7/2017, 8:55:11 PM4 votes

Well, duh.

Our most recent lore updates have focused on Demacia (Noxus' sworn enemy) and Ionia (which Noxus has invaded twice now in incredibly bloody conflicts). Kayn, Xayah and Rakan are all from Ionia, which just recently (historically speaking) was invaded by Noxus. Kayn in particular is part of the bad guy ninja faction, so his perspective is somewhat skewed. Kled is very clearly an outcast from Noxian society, so you can't really use him to judge Noxus as a whole.

We have so many killers among Noxians because it is a highly expansionist and militaristic faction. It's the same reason why "everybody" aligned with Sejuani in the Freljord is an asshole and "everyone" from Piltover is a self-made inventor with cool gadgets.

Also, making a nation "less black and white" just means that there are things to like about it as well as hate. Noxus in the old lore was pretty much pure evil and proud of it; they had a skull mountain for a capital city, for cryin' out loud.
